The Wineries and Their Unique Flavors

You’ll visit a combination of small, family-run wineries and larger, more established ones. La Fornace, managed by a family, offers a glimpse into how quality is prioritized over quantity, producing both Rosso and Brunello wines. Podere il Cocco is a charming, organic estate producing just over 1,000 bottles yearly, which means you’re tasting a truly handcrafted product. Azienda Agricola Solaria, run by an all-female family, also produces extra virgin olive oil; a nice bonus that adds a local flavor to the tasting experience.
